
With nearly 66,000 smart devices switched off, Shelly demonstrates the power of IoT technology for sustainable consumption and real energy impact
On the occasion of Earth Day (April 22), Shelly Group launched a global initiative through its Shelly Smart Control App, encouraging users to take real action toward energy efficiency. The campaign, titled “Earth Day”, united over 26,000 users worldwide who collectively turned off 65,348 smart devices in just one hour.
The result? More than 2 megawatt-hours (MWh) of electricity saved - an amount equivalent to:
● The average two-month consumption of a household
● Or over 11,000 kilometers driven in an electric vehicle
